About the Role
We require an enthusiastic Assistant Financial Accountant to play an important role within the friendly Financial Accounting team. The successful candidate will be involved in the preparation of notes to the Financial Statements and will be a key contact liaising with the internal and external auditors. They will be responsible for the University’s capital reporting, including maintaining the asset register and physical verification of assets. They will prepare robust cashflow forecasts, assist with investing surplus funds and be responsible for submission of all authorized payment files (including bacs, foreign payments, urgent payments).
